VI. Right of Withdrawal

Pursuant to Art. 38(13) of the Polish Consumer Rights Act of 30 May 2014, a Customer who is a Consumer does not have the right to withdraw from a contract for the supply of digital content not delivered on a tangible medium, if performance has begun with the Consumer's express consent before the withdrawal period has expired and after the Seller has informed the Consumer of the loss of the right of withdrawal. By placing an order and accepting these Terms, the Customer expressly consents to the immediate delivery of the digital content (activation code) and acknowledges that upon delivery of the code, the right of withdrawal is lost. This does not affect the Customer's rights arising from the warranty for defects in the Product.
